Force run of pg_upgrade in the build directory in its TAP test

TAP tests are run from their own directory in the source tree, and in a
VPATH build the execution of the pg_upgrade command was leaving behind a
file in the source tree, that should be left untouched.  In order to
avoid this issue, the test moves to PostgreSQL::Test::Utils::tmp_check,
so as any files generated by pg_upgrade do not impact the source tree,
but the build tree.  This has as nice side-effect to make unnessary the
presence of such files in pg_upgrade's .gitignore and Makefile.  This
strategy is similar to psql's test 010_tab_completion.pl, though the
reasons behind this choice are different.

In passing, fix one misleading test name that was added by 99f6f19.
